In the first ever version of the South Georgia Player Rankings for SouthernPigskin.com we start off with a Top 105. The whole purpose of these rankings is to expose as many young athletes to college coaches at the FBS and FCS level.

What constitutes South Georgia? All high school players south of Macon, Georgia to the Florida border are eligible for this ranking, this also includes Columbus and Savannah.

From 2008 to 2016 this geographic area has produced on average 30 to 40 FBS prospects annually. Look for that number to increase dramatically for the class of 2018.

There are currently 21 football players from South Georgia verbally committed to FBS colleges. The ACC leads the way with five commits followed by the SEC (4), Sun Belt (4), Big Ten (3) and the MAC (2).

Georgia Tech is the only in-state FBS School with a commitment from a player hailing from south of the gnat-line. Georgia, Georgia Southern and Georgia State have yet to secure a commitment from South Georgia.  

Outside linebacker Quay Walker of Cordele (Ga.) Crisp County starts the year off in the top spot. The Alabama commit helped guide the Cougars to a (13-1) record in 2016, the best in school history. Walker racked up 109 tackles, 19 TFL’s, eight sacks, five PBU’s and one INT. He also caught 11 passes for 157 yards and two scores.

One of the most prolific rushers in Georgia makes his entry at #2. Dameon Pierce of Bainbridge (Ga.) has rushed for 3,746 yards on a 551 carries, hitting pay dirt 53 times over the last two seasons. He is also an adept pass catcher having hauled in 33 passes for 396 yards and two touchdowns in that time period. The longtime Alabama commit opened up his recruiting two months ago.

Next is hybrid S/OLB Otis Reese of Leesburg (Ga.) Lee County. The four year starter was selected First Team AAAAAA All-State by the AJC last season. Reese is currently committed to Michigan.

Moultrie (Ga.) Colquitt County has had its share of prospects and success over the last six seasons. But one of the most coveted players in school history is rising senior outside linebacker JJ Peterson. As a junior Peterson recorded 59 tackles, 11.5 TF’s, 6.5 sacks. He also added two touchdown catches and a kick return for score.

Peterson boasts double digit offers which include the likes of Alabama, Auburn, Arkansas, Clemson, Florida and Georgia.

Rounding out the Top Five is massive interior offensive line prospect Christian Meadows of Montezuma (Ga.) Macon County. Meadows protected the backside of record setting quarterback K’hari Lane over the last two seasons, while helping guide the Bulldogs to the GHSA A-Public State Championship in 2016. Meadows is currently committed to Florida State.

Two-way standout Sam James of Richmond Hill (Ga.) is the highest rated player in the ESPN Coastal listening area coming in at #9. He caught 42 passes for 917 yards and eight scores as a junior while recording 49 tackles on defense. James recently made a verbal commitment to West Virginia.

The next highest rated player from the (912) is Waycross (Ga.) Ware County linebacker Ernest Jones. Last season Jones led the Gators in tackles with 59 stops. He was also an offensive weapon snagging four touchdown passes. Jones recently went public with a commitment to South Carolina.
